Output 2150e38a00856d6325610bf48b6e64fce0abc836c31c156ae4890a4e40dd0116:0

value
688434
script pubkey
OP_0 OP_PUSHBYTES_20 50b987d69564f01ccad2be54e73fe3c97363ed1e
address
bc1q2zuc0454vncpejkjhe2ww0lre9ek8mg7hzycv4
transaction
2150e38a00856d6325610bf48b6e64fce0abc836c31c156ae4890a4e40dd0116
spent
true